3. Guerilla Marketing

Guerilla marketing is, by definition, based on creative marketing ideas. This is basically any form of unexpected marketing technique that takes people by surprise and gets their attention.

This technique relies on high energy and imagination. It requires a passion for self-promotion and is often successfully executed on a very small budget.

There are many ways to engage in guerilla marketing. Some examples include:

  • Flash mob
  • Installation art
  • Interactive displays
  • Random street-wide giveaways

The key to success lies in doing something memorable enough that it shocks your audience and makes them take notice.

4. Responsive Billboards

Responsive billboards are the wave of the future. These intelligent advertising surfaces can be programmed to change their display depending on how the viewer reacts.

The most common changes are to copy, font, and layout. They’re typically based on how long the viewer engages with the billboard. Some are even intelligent enough to change based on how frequently the viewer smiles.

5. Branded Street Marketing

Street marketing involves strategically placing ads in public places, in a way that the audience isn’t soon going to forget. The goal is usually to create an emotional response and get your audience to view your brand in a way that’s different from their previous perceptions.
